
WordPress Website Cost: Complete Pricing Guide for Design, Hosting, Plugins, and Membership Features
There are a lot of costs involved in building a WordPress membership website. These costs can range from a few thousand dollars to tens of thousands of dollars depending on how you go about it as well as the features you want in your WordPress membership site. A lot of business owners are confused about what it actually costs to have a proper membership site that works.
The total cost of a WordPress membership website usually runs from basic $5,000 setups to $20,000+ on custom enterprise solutions. Most businesses go for around $5,000-$10,000 for their membership website. The distinctions in the number of designs, the number of members, payment systems and maintenance evolve.
By knowing what drives pricing, business owners will make smarter choices about their membership website investment. The type of website builder you choose, whether it is a do-it-yourself website builder, a premium theme, or custom one, will affect the membership platform’s cost and success. It is important that you choose the right website builder.
Key Factors Influencing The Cost Of A WordPress Membership Website Redesign
The scope of design changes affects redesign costs. It’s cheaper to update your website’s theme than to change the design completely.
The complexity of membership functionality has a significant impact on pricing. Subscriptions at the basic level require less development time than advanced member tiers with multiple access levels.
| Factor | Low Cost Impact | High Cost Impact |
|---|---|---|
| Design Scope | Theme customization | Complete redesign |
| Membership Features | Basic subscriptions | Multi-tier access |
| Plugin Requirements | Existing plugins | Custom development |
Custom plugin development increases costs when the existing WordPress plugin may not meet specific memberships. Organizations often require custom payment gateways or unique user management features.
The more membership tiers there are the longer development takes. Less complex membership programs are easier and cheaper to design than more complex programs.
The price and complexity of integrating payment gateways vary. Adding PayPal generally costs less than adding multiple other payment options which have custom checkout processes.
Shifting content from current systems impacts the budget. Since they are significant, a proper transfer of members and content is taking time.
When existing themes don’t have mobile optimization, there will be costs for mobile responsive requirements. Membership websites ought to provide mobile compatible experiences.
Change in pricing under SEO Optimization during Redesign Updating site structure without losing search rankings takes a detailed plan and more development work.
After redesigning your membership sites, you may require hosting plan upgrades to handle an increase in traffic or managed WordPress hosting solutions.
What You Should Get At Different Price Points
The overall cost of a WordPress website depends on the features and complexity of the website. Budget projects offer basic functionality, whereas higher investments bring in customization and premium features.
Starter-Range ($3,000 – $10,000)
A starter WordPress website includes basic design using a premium theme with minimal customization. The site typically contains 5-10 pages with standard content management features.
Essential inclusions:
- Premium WordPress theme ($50-200)
- Basic managed hosting plan ($30-55/month)
- Domain name registration ($10-100 +/year)
- SSL certificate (often free with hosting)
The design of the website is responsive and mobile-friendly. The basic SEO set up includes meta descriptions and titles. Social connect and contact forms are included.

The options for plugin selection remain limited to the necessary free plugins. Minimum Custom functionality is kept to save cost. The theme templates design gets tweaked for color and logo.
Hosting generally employs shared servers with normal performance. The email setup consists of basic forwarding or simple business email accounts. The website launches in 2-4 weeks after the project start.
Midium-Range ($10,000+)
Mid-range WordPress sites have custom designs and enhanced functionality The project entails making a 10-20 pages website with special sections for content and experience.
Key upgrades include:
- Custom theme development or extensive theme modification
- Medium-level managed WordPress hosting ($100-200/month)
- Premium plugin licenses ($500-1,000 +)
- Professional email marketing integration
The site has custom post types for specialized content. Schema markup, performance optimization are some of the advanced SEO features. WooCommerce enables the processing of catalogs and payments for e-commerce.
Custom forms cater to advanced information collection. The design system consists of branded elements and unique layouts. Integration with third-party services extends features
Performance optimization guarantees faster loading speed. This premium monitoring and backup is a new enhancement in security. It takes about 6-8 weeks to develop.
Premium-Range ($30,000+)
Premium WordPress websites provide tailored solutions that incorporate advanced functionality with enterprise features. These sites support complex business requirements with high traffic.
Premium features encompass:
- Completely custom theme and plugin development
- Enterprise hosting solutions ($300-1,000/month)
- Advanced security and monitoring systems
- Custom API integrations and third-party connections
The website has membership portals and user management systems. E-commerce functionality supports multiple payment gateways and subscription methods. Custom dashboards allow for detailed analytics and reports.
To optimize the performance, CDN implement and cannon system implemented. The site can handle many users at the same time without degrading in performance. Business processes use automated workflows.
A COMPLETE STEP-BY-STEP CHEATSHEET
TO CREATING, LAUNCHING & GROWING A SUCCESSFUL MEMBERSHIP WEBSITE
Consistent maintenance agreements guarantee update and patch validity. The testing phases are a part of the process. The completion of a project take about 3-6 months depending on the nature of the project.
The Biggest Factors That Affect WordPress Website Design Pricing Include
WordPress website design costs vary significantly based on technical complexity and feature requirements. The most influential pricing factors include design sophistication, development work needed, custom functionality, data handling, plugin requirements, content migration scope, site size, and eCommerce integration.
Design Style / Difficulty Of Design
Basic customisation typically costs between $10,000 and $15,000 for simple template designs. The projects involve very few color changes, logo placement, and regular layout changes.
Custom designs require a considerably greater investment of $15,000-$30,000 or more. The inclusion of complex visual elements, such as custom illustrations, animations, or interactive features, increases design time and development requirements.
Design complexity factors include:
- Custom graphics and visual elements
- Animation requirements
- Interactive components
- Mobile responsiveness complexity
- Brand integration depth
The services of designers do not come cheap as these require detailed mockups, revisions, and specifications for visuals that are unique and one of its kind. Projects that need freshly captured photography, custom-made icons or intricate visual hierarchies take longer.
Front-End Development Complexity
A basic Wordpress theme which requires little front-end development. Costs lie between $5,000 and $10,000. Standard responsive layouts with navigations and content sections are included in this category.
Depending on the requirements, advanced front-end work can cost $5,000 to $20,000. The addition of custom JavaScript functionality, complex CSS animations, and unique user interface elements greatly increases development time.
High-complexity front-end features:
- Custom navigation systems
- Advanced scroll effects
- Interactive elements
- Complex form layouts
- Dynamic content displays
Custom codes must be created by developers if a unique layout is not available. The testing of compatibility on different browsers and the optimization for mobile adds significant time for more complicated front-end projects.
Custom Features Needed
Standard WordPress features can cater low-cost websites without customisation. Contact forms, image galleries, and normal text management require no programming addition.
Custom features can add $2,000-$25,000 to project costs. Common custom developments include:
| Feature Type | Typical Cost Range |
|---|---|
| User registration systems | $2,000-$5,000 |
| Custom booking systems | $3,000-$8,000 |
| Advanced search functionality | $1,500-$4,000 |
| Custom calculators | $2,000-$6,000 |
| Integration APIs | $3,000-$10,000 |
Each custom feature involves a design, a build, a test, and a documentation. The time and cost of development increases multifold because of complex business logic or third-party service integrations.
Data Imports / Data Integrations
Importing data from WordPress websites costs $500-$1500. Basic posts, pages, and media files are processed through standard content migration tools.
Depending on the source systems and data complexity, integrations for complex data range from $2000 to $15000. Legacy database migrations, CRM integrations, and custom data formatting need a lot of work.
Integration complexity factors:
- Data source variety
- Custom field mapping requirements
- Real-time sync needs
- Data validation requirements
- Error handling complexity
Third-party system connections typically require regular changes to the API. Businesses with many data sources or custom-built database structures generally deal with higher integration costs due to technical issues.
Number Of Plug-Ins To Be Installed
Basic functionality: $500-$1,000 + for standard plugin installation. Tools such as contact forms, SEO, and even security require little setup time.
Complex plugin configurations cost between $13,000-5,000. It’s often necessary to test compatibility and configure custom settings to make plugins work together.
Plugin-related cost factors:
- License fees for premium plugins
- Configuration complexity
- Compatibility testing requirements
- Custom plugin modifications
- Ongoing maintenance needs
Certain plugins necessitate the alteration of code to work properly with themes or other plugins. Enterprise-level plugin configurations require extra testing and documentation time.
Content Migration
Basic content migration from similar platforms costs $3,000-$5,000. WordPress-to-WordPress transfers and simple CMS migrations fall into this range.
Complex content migrations can cost $5,000-$10,000 + or more. Factors affecting migration costs:
- Source platform complexity
- Custom field structures
- Media file organization
- URL structure preservation
- SEO data retention
Legacy systems with custom databases manually scrape and format the content. Large websites that consist of thousands of pages and a complex taxonomy take months of planning and execution.
Amount Of Pages On The Website
.The cost of designing and developing small websites with 5-20 pages costs $2,000-$8,000. Each page needs a layout, optimization and a test.
Large websites with 50+ pages can cost $10,000-$50,000 depending on complexity. Page-related pricing factors:
| Page Count | Typical Cost Impact |
|---|---|
| 5-15 pages | Base pricing |
| 16-30 pages | +25-50% increase |
| 31-75 pages | +50-100% increase |
| 75+ pages | +100%+ increase |
Each additional page requires design application, content formatting, and quality assurance testing. Complex page templates and varied layouts multiply the time investment per page.
eCommerce Capability
WooCommerce Basic eCommerce Setup: Pricing $3,000-$8,000 Product catalogs with a simple check out will fall in this range.
The cost of the project adds up to an additional 10,000-$25,000 for advanced eCommerce features. Sophisticated inventory management, personalized payment processing, and multi-vendor functionality require a lot of development work.
eCommerce complexity factors:
- Product catalog size
- Payment gateway integrations
- Shipping calculation complexity
- Tax handling requirements
- Custom checkout processes
Enterprise eCommerce websites security should be progressive, they should be optimally performing and monitored with custom reporting. The development requirements increase enormously due to a multi-location inventory, subscription products and complex pricing rules.
Final Thoughts
WordPress website costs vary significantly based on specific requirements and business goals. A basic site can start at $3,000-10,000 while complex membership platforms may reach $5,000-30,000 + or more.
Key cost factors include:
- Domain and hosting ($55-300 + annually)
- Theme selection 200 (to $500)
- Essential plugins ($500-1,000 + yearly)
- Professional design services ($5,000-30,000 +)
In the early stages, businesses should focus on functionality. You can start with rudimentary features, expanding as your business develops. WordPress plugins provide scalability without entire redesigns.
Membership websites require payment gateways, user management systems, content protection, and further considerations. The features above all add about $200-1,000 to initial development costs.
Managed WordPress hosting is more expensive but takes less technical maintenance time. For peace of mind, small business typically find this worthwhile.
Building a custom project provides the maximum control but uses larger budgets. A lot of successful sites use premium themes and build on it. The platform is flexible enough for businesses to adapt their online presence as needed.




